CEDEM brings volunteers together for a seminar “Legal aspects of volunteering”

July 8, 2022

On the last day of June, the Centre for Democracy and Rule of Law gathered more than 60 volunteers from different regions of Ukraine for the seminar “Legal Aspects of Volunteering”.

They talked about the registration of NGOs that engage volunteers and engage in humanitarian activities, the specifics of youth volunteering and the national volunteer platform, challenges for foreign volunteers and the functioning of the volunteer register. They shared information about the legislative initiatives aimed at the development of volunteering in Ukraine.

We want to thank our speakers: Maryna Popatenko (Ministry of Youth and Sports of Ukraine), Oleksandr Sanchenko, Oksana Sulima (Ministry of Social Policy of Ukraine), Hanna Demydenko (Ministry of Veterans Affairs), Viacheslav Khardikov (Ministry of Justice of Ukraine), Rostyslav Kis (Caritas Ukraine International Charitable Foundation), Yarko Bulyshyn (Plast – Ukrainian Scouting).

The event was held as part of the Summit of Volunteer and Humanitarian Initiatives.
